Leading-edge dimmer
27 February, 2008 | Supplied by: Dynalite
The DLE220-S is a 2 x 20 A leading-edge dimmer suitable for control of large lighting loads, including incandescent, low-voltage, neon and selected fluorescent light sources. It complements Dynalite's multi-channel dimmers by providing extra channels when additional load capacity is required.

Electronic push-button timers
27 February, 2008 | Supplied by: Clipsal - by Schneider Electric
The 31VETR3 electronic push-button timer is a three-wire time delay switch designed to automatically turn a light off after a preset period that can be selected from between 15 seconds and 254 minutes.
